Engineering Construction


Inner Rubber Layer: Seals compressed air inside to guarantee air-tightness (50kPa or 80kPa).


Reinforcement Cords: High-tensile tire-cord layers engineered to handle cyclic deformation and pressure spikes.


Outer Rubber Cover: Formulated for maximum ozone, UV, and seawater resistance.


Protective Neting: Wear-resistant rope net (or optional chain-and-tire net for extreme shear applications).


End Fittings: Hot-dip galvanized swivels, shackles, and towing rings for complete corrosion defense.

 

Technical Specifications & Standard Dimensions

 

Fender Size (D×L)

Initial Pressure (P0​)

Energy Absorption (GEA)

Reaction Force (R)

Primary Applications

1.0m*1.5m

50 / 80kPa

18 - 29

110 - 175kN

Workboats, Tugs, Small Barges

1.5m*3.0m

50 / 80kPa

88 - 141

330 - 528kN

OSVs, Coastal Tankers, Small Jetties

2.0m*3.5m

50 / 80kPa

202 - 323

580 - 928kN

Panamax Vessels, Ship-to-Ship Transfers

3.3m*6.5m

50 / 80kPa

935 - 1496

1580 - 2528kN

VLCC, Large LNG/LPG Carriers, Offshore Platforms

Q: What is a rope net protected marine floating pneumatic fender?

A: A rope net protected marine floating pneumatic fender is an air-filled marine fender covered with an external rope net protection layer. It is designed to absorb vessel impact energy and provide flexible protection during marine operations.

Q: What advantages does rope net protection provide?

A: The rope net layer helps reduce direct abrasion on the rubber body and improves protection against repeated vessel contact, friction, and harsh marine conditions.

Q: Where are floating pneumatic fenders commonly used?

A: They are commonly used for ship-to-ship transfer, offshore platforms, LNG terminals, oil terminals, floating docks, and port facilities.

Q: How does a pneumatic fender absorb impact energy?

A: The compressed air inside the fender is compressed during vessel contact. This deformation process absorbs energy gradually and reduces the impact force transferred to the vessel and structure.

Q: How do I select the correct pneumatic fender size?

A: Selection depends on vessel displacement, berthing speed, required energy absorption, allowable reaction force, installation conditions, and operating environment.
